Nelen Abstract Wendwilsonite, ideally Ca 2 Mg(AsO 4 ) 2 ⋅ 2H 2 O, is monoclinic, P2 1 /c , with a = 5.806(1), b = 12.912(2), c = 5.623(1) Å, β = 107°24(1)', V = 402.2(1) Å 3 , and Z = 2. It is red to pink, with a perfect {010} cleavage, D meas = 3.52, D...

The crystal structure of wendwilsonite from Schneeberg, Ca2(Mg0.90,Co0.10) (AsO4)2·2H2O. (a) View along [010], perpendicular to the chains; (b) view along [001], parallel to the chains. Ca atoms are shown as large dark spheres. Hydrogen bonds are shown in both views.

A view of a polyhedral layer formed by vertically oriented kröhnkite-type chains linked together by Ca2+ or K+ cations (spheres) in (a) collinsite (Herwig & Hawthorne 2006), (b) wendwilsonite (Kolitsch & Fleck 2006), (c) messelite (Fleck & Kolitsch 2003), (d) dondoellite (this study), and (e) K2Mn(SO4)2·2H2O (Fleck et al. 2002b). Tetrahedra represent PO4, AsO4, or SO4, and octahedra MgO6, FeO6, or MnO6. Two different colored spheres and tetrahedra in dondoellite and synthetic K2Mn(SO4)2·2H2O represent two symmetrically distinct Ca/K and PO4/SO4.
